The Halifax Regional Centre for Education is accepting applications for the Educational Program Assistant Substitute List for the school year.

Substitute employees are eligible to accept day-to-day and short term assignments to provide support to schools when permanent employees are away. HRCE has 137 school locations so, depending on where you live, there is potential for steady and frequent substitute work.

Candidates must create an online resume in order to apply. Please ensure your resume is completed in full, including the questionnaire section of the online resume, and outlines any relevant qualifications and experience.

Applicants MUST meet the following criteria :

  • High School Completion Certificate or equivalent;
  • Valid Emergency First Aid CPR/AED Level C Certificate;
  • Experience working with children;
  • Physical ability to lift up to 50 pounds and move quickly;
  • Trained or Willing to be trained in Toileting/Personal Care

Assets:

  • Non-Violent Crisis Intervention Training
  • A related diploma or certificate from a recognized post secondary institution, including a formal practicum placement will be considered an asset.

Rate of Pay is $23.85 per hour.
